Health centre burglary charges to go for trial

A MAN accused of burgling a health centre looks set to stand trial.

Joe Tibbs, 20, allegedly entered Plympton Health Centre as a trespasser with intent to steal on January 28.

He is also charged with attempting to burgle the Boots Pharmacy at the health centre on the same day.

Tibbs, of Hemerdon Heights in Plympton, appeared at Plymouth Crown Court where he pleaded not guilty to both charges.

The court heard that following the alleged incident at the health centre Tibbs was found in a semi-unconscious state in the front garden of a friend's house.

The one-and-a-half day trial is expected to begin on December 17 this year. Tibbs was bailed.
